Score 94/100 · Drink 2028-2052, Neal Martin, Feb 2025

The 2015 Angélus has a ripe and generous bouquet with black cherry, espresso, dark chocolate and peppermint aromas, but it doesn't have the precision of the best Right Bank wines. The palate is very plush and forward, with velvety tannins and hints of chocolate chips infusing the red fruit. It's another 2015 that inches toward Napa in style on the finish. This has just a bit of heat, but it's seductive and I believe time will temper its flamboyant personality. Tasted blind at the 2015 Bordeaux Ten-Year-On tasting at Farr Vintners.

Score 17.5/20 · Drink 2020-2030, Jancis Robinson MW, May 2022

Tasted blind. Deep crimson. Fresher than some with a fragrance – Cabernet? Hint of butteriness and lots of alcohol and pleasure even if hardly any tannin left. Hot finish. An early developer? (JR)

Score 97/100 · Drink 2023-2050, Lisa Perrotti-Brown MW, Wine Advocate, Oct 2020

Deep garnet-purple in color, the 2015 Angélus is a little closed to begin, soon blossoming into a wonderfully fragrant perfume of raspberry preserves, ripe black plums and chocolate-covered cherries with suggestions of Darjeeling tea, candied violets, spice cake and cinnamon stick with a touch of aniseed. Full-bodied, the palate is fabulously opulent, delivering mouth-coating black and red fruit layers with loads of floral sparkles and a seductively velvety texture, finishing with great length and tension.

Château Angélus - producer
Angelus

Ch. Angélus is one of Saint-Emilion's finest properties. Ch. Angélus is one of the few Saint-Emilion properties today that has remained under family ownership since its inception over 237 years ago.
